Sure, I can do that! LOVE playing As The Crow Flies, although the absolute definitive version is by Rory Gallagher on Irish Tour '74. It's just a case of playing catch-up with him! It's in open D tuning, and really there are only two shapes to learn, the first one you just move around a bit . I'll get on these. This will be fun!

Been a massive fan of Richard Thompson for a long, long time now. From his days in Fairport, and with Linda (his then wife) and his incredible solo career. I recently got to meet him, and what a lovely chap he is too. Utterly inspiring. The Thompson family recently got together to record an album. This is the first tune i've heard from it, and is written/performed by Richard and Linda's son, Teddy. He has an amazing career too. Love his stuff. CANNOT stop playing this tune. Beautiful.
